Believing History: Latter-day Saint Essays Richard Lyman Bushman
Believing History: Latter-day Saint Essays
Richard Lyman Bushman
Written by an eminent historian, this book reflects on his faith and the history of his religion. By describing his own struggle to find a basis for belief in a skeptical world, it poses the question of how scholars are to write about subjects in which they are personally invested.
